French Eagle Carving (under glass)

(1953)

Wooden shield supporting plexi-glass encased French Eagle, "To Commemorate 'The Coronation of 1953' this carving of the French Eagle captured at the Battle of Salamanca 1812 by the Essex Regiment was presented to the Warrant Officers and Sergeants the Essex Scottish Regiment of Canada by the Warrant Officers and Sergeants of the Essex Regiment", engraved brass plaque on eagle's stand, "62" carved on eagle's pedestal.
